Angel wing aka airplane wing is a deformity that affects the carpal or wrist joint of growing waterfowl like ducks and geese, causing the wing feathers to stick out sideways instead of lying flat against the body. This can also affect domestic fowl but this article focuses more on wild species.

Northern Saw-whet Owl: How To Help And Spot Them In The Wild
The northern saw whet owl (Aegolius acadicus) is a tiny bird that ranges over much of North America, so your chances are good that one might live near you. Their breeding range includes southern Alaska, most of Canada, and areas of the northern and western United States.
Saw-whet owls are curious birds, allowing humans to come quite close before flying away. Today we are talking all about the saw whet owl, tips for finding them in nature and ways you can help them.
